Clinical Research Programs
The goal of clinical research is to develop knowledge that improves human health, or increases understanding of human biology. Most clinical trials in the United States are approved and monitored by an Institutional Review Board (IRB) in order to ensure that the risks are minimal, and are worth stated potential benefits. An IRB is an independent committee that consists of physicians, statisticians, and members of the community who ensure that clinical trials are ethical, and that the rights of participants are protected.
After a clinical trial is completed, the researchers examine the findings collected during the study, before making decisions about the merit of further testing. After a phase I or II trial, researchers must decide whether to move on to the next phase, or to stop testing due to safety concerns or effectiveness of the treatment. When a phase III trial is completed, researchers are challenged to consider whether the results have medical significance.

Financial Aid Information
Government scholarships and Pell grant applications, combined with academic scholarships, only account for a third of total college aid. Student loans, work-study earnings, and personal savings make up the remaining two-thirds. The official FAFSA website is www.fafsa.ed.gov and is free to use. Filing taxes early is recommended, but using estimates for FAFSA from previous years is possible provided the correct data is updated later. Academic scholarships are highly competitive, and are usually awarded either by the admissions office, or individual academic departments.
Student loans typically have variable interest rates while federal student loans have fixed rates. Financial aid may be administered through Tougaloo College financial aid application form.
